Your testicles don't just make sperm. They're the primary production facility for testosterone — the single most important hormone for everything you care about: muscle growth, fat loss, recovery speed, mental clarity, competitive drive, sleep quality, and libido.
A study in the Asian Journal of Andrology showed that even modest increases in scrotal temperature suppress testosterone production at the cellular level. The mechanism involves heat-induced oxidative stress that damages Leydig cell function.
